Once opened, Tostito's queso dip should not be left unrefrigerated for more than two hours. After this time, it can become unsafe to eat due to the growth of bacteria. For optimal freshness and safety, it's best to refrigerate any unused dip immediately after opening. Always check for signs of spoilage before consuming.
